## Releases

Sievegate sits as a bloom filter in front of our key-value store, and plugin releases follow the same cadence as core. If you're an external plugin author, build against the latest tagged release and sign your plugin bundle — unsigned plugins get rejected at load time, full stop. Verify your toolchain against our published key. The current signing key follows.

rollout seal: bky9_2369ZXVnu

**Key ceremony checklist — item 12 (Liftwright simulator keys):** Support staff must verify that the elevator-dispatch simulator has been paused and its scenario state snapshotted before any key material is rotated. Confirm the dispatch planner shows zero active simulated cars, then record the snapshot timestamp in the ceremony log. Have two witnesses initial the entry. Only after these checks are complete should you unlock the simulator's signing enclave, which requires the recovery passphrase provided directly below this item.

unlock words, faduf-kajog: norys-alddor-druax-silmir-silael-ralion-ralwyn-eliael-juldor-eliion-quenael-ralath-holath-eliox

# Provenance: Monthly Partition Builds

Hey on-call — the Tidebarrel warehouse repartitions event tables by month, and each partition job is stamped by the Fennick build system. If a partition looks stale, don't re-run by hand; check the provenance stamp first. Every job writes its origin to the ledger, and the latest stamp is the token below.

pipeline stamp: htk4_66df

## Deployment

The Fernwick Labs update channel for Orblet devices signs each firmware bundle with the channel's offline key before publishing to the staging mirror. Promotion to the stable channel requires two approvals in the release console, and rollback images are retained for ninety days. Devices poll the channel endpoint over mutual TLS; unsigned or downgraded bundles are rejected at the bootloader. Security reviewers should verify the channel settings against the hardened baseline. The active channel configuration is shown below.

deployment values, yaguf-tafop:
ULAAEL_HOST=ulaael.lumicsys.internal
ULAAEL_PORT=7000